1 第一章 计算机基础知识 学习目标: 1.掌握常用进位计数制及其互相转换; 2.掌握数的原码、反码、补码表示法,并熟练掌握补码加减运算; 3.掌握BCD、ASCLL 码; 4.掌握软、硬件概念及相互关系; 5.理解数的定点和浮点表示; 6.了解汉字字符集及其编码;了解图信息数字化
教学重点: 1.计算机中的数制及其编码; 2.微机的基本组成和工作原理
教学难点: 1.机器数和真值; 2.补码的表示方法和补码运算
教学内容: 一、 计算机中的运算基础 1
数制及其转换 1)任意进制数的共同特点(n 进制)n=2、8、10、16 ① n 进制数最多是由 n 个数码组成 十进制数的组成数码为:0~9 二进制数的组成数码为:0、1 八进制数的组成数码为:0~7 十六进制数的组成数码为:0~9、A~F 十六进制数和十进制数的对应关系是: 0~9 相同,A-10,B-11,C-12,D-13,C-14,F-15 ② n 进制数的基数或底数为 n,作算术运算时,有如下特点: 低位向相邻高位的进位是逢 n 进1(加法); 低位向相邻高位的借位是以 1 当本位n(减法)
③ 各位数码在 n 进制数中所处位置的不同,所对应的权也不同 以小数点为分界点: 向左(整数部分):各位数码所对应的权依次是 n0、n1、n2,… 向右(小数部分):各位数码所对应的权依次是 n-1、n-2、n-3,… 例: 2 2)数制的转换 ① 非十进制数→十进制数 转换方法:按位权展开求和 例:101
11B = 1*22+1*20+1*2-1+1*2-2 = 4+1+0
25 = 5
75 F94H = 15*162+9*161+4*160 = 3988 注意点:只有十进制数的下标可以省略,其他进制数不可以省略
② 十进制数→非十进制数(K 进制数) 转换方法:分成小数和整数分别转换